Biscoff Stuffed White Chocolate Cookies
Biscoff Stuffed White Chocolate Cookies made from the original creator's recipe — full step-by-step video included.
Prep15 min
Cook12 min
Total27 min
Serves8 servings

Instructions
- In a bowl, cream the softened butter, brown sugar, and granulated sugar until light and fluffy
- Mix in the egg, egg yolk, and vanilla until smooth
- Add the biscoff spread and mix until fully combined
- In a seperate bowl, mis dry ingredients together and gently fold into wet mixture
- Fold together until just combined
- Fold in the white chocolate chips and crushed biscoff cookies scoop dough balls ( an ice cream scoop is the perfect amount, 70
- Roll gently into a ball
- Place on a lined baking sheet, leaving space between each cookie
- Place white chocolate chips on top and bake at 350°f for 10–12 minutes, until edges are set and centers look slightly underdone
- Remove from the oven and gently press a biscoff cookie piece on top while warm
- Let cool on the pan for 5–10 minutes before transferring
- Drizzle with melted biscoff spread once slightly cooled
